Along with the quarterly results companies share dividend details for investors to know about the gains from holding a stock. These 7 stocks have declared dividends as high as upto 800%.
Here's the list of stocks
| Company Name | Dividend (%) per share | Ex-Dividend Date | Current market price (per share) | Market Cap (Rs Crore) |
| Coromandel Int | 600 | 17-02-2023 | 874.50 | 25,711.15 |
| PCBL | 550 | 10-02-2023 | 120.85 | 4,561.64 |
| Clean Science | 200 | 10-02-2023 | 1490.10 | 15,830.46 |
| Gillette India | 350 | 09-02-2023 | 4927.45 | 16,056.20 |
| Kajaria Ceramic | 600 | 08-02-2023 | 1074.80 | 17,114.31 |
| Procter and Gamble Hygiene and Health Care Ltd | 800 | 08-02-2023 | 13879.10 | 45,052.58 |
| Sun Pharma | 750 | 08-02-2023 | 1027.65 | 2,46,561.88 |
What is a dividend?
Dividend is a part of company's earnings/profit distributed to shareholders / investors, determined, approved and declared by the board of directors. It is usually paid regularly in form of cash or additional stock. Dividends are distributed quarterly mostly after the results are declared. It is a form of earning a return for an investor by investing in a company stock.
It is shared as a fraction of per share in percentage of per share price, and is called dividend yield. Investors receive this dividend yield only if they are owing a stock before a date called as ex-dividend date.
Taxation on dividends
In India any form of income earned is taxable, so is dividend income as well. Initially, income earned from dividends was not taxable in the hands of investors, but now its taxable.
If you are an investor investing in shares through a broker, your dividends will be added to your income. It be treated as your 'income from other sources'. This income will be taxed as per your income tax slab. However, you can still claim deductions for your interest expenditure not exceeding 20 percent of your dividend amount. The normal rate of TDS is 10% on dividend income paid in excess of Rs 5,000 from a company.
